The Iran-Iraq war, which would last for eight years and claim the lives of about a million people, began with an Iraqi invasion of Iran, on this day, September 22nd, 1980. The pretext for the invasion was the revolution in Iran, which had toppled the Shah and replaced him with a Shiite Islamic dictatorship. Saddam […]
